    Course Outline

    1. Self-Development to Take on Greater Responsibility
     - Identify the Importance of Self-Development as Critical to Upward Mobility
     - Identify the Five Key Areas for Success in Taking on Greater Responsibility
     - Assess Skill Level in the Five Key Areas for Taking on Greater Responsibility
    2. Being Business Smart and Savvy
     - Define Business “Savvy” and Discover the Impact of the Current Economic Environment on Organizations
     - Define Your Organization’s Mission, Vision, and Strategy
     - Articulate Your Role as a High-Level Contributor in the Process of Achieving Strategic Results for Your Organization
     - Identify Business Trends That Will Allow You to Create Value-Added Contributions at Work
    3. Communicating Strategically
     - Identify Your Communication Style
     - Apply Skills to Flex to Other’s Communication Preferences
     - Develop and Communicate a Strong Personal Brand
    4. Managing Change
     - Discuss Common Reasons for Resisting Change, and Identify Strategies for Remaining Resilient
     - Identify a Managing Change Model and Transformational Strategies
     - Develop a Brand That Projects a Proactive Change Attitude Brand
    5. Working in Teams
     - Identify the Roles You Can and Should Bring into Each Team Encounter
     - Analyze When and How to Use Team Roles to Promote Team Productivity
     - Synthesize Analytic Thinking, Communication, and Decision-Making Skills in the Team Problem-Solving Setting
    6. Managing Time
     - Identify and Take Responsibility for Time Management Strategies
     - Create a Working Environment That Utilizes Technology Solutions to Get More Done in Less Time
     - Utilize Communication Skills with Time Management Needs to Tactfully Say “No” and Control Work Flow
    7. Preparing the Plan for Greater Responsibility
     - Synthesize Strategic Development and Performance Goals into a Coherent Plan for Application of Skills at Work
     - Synthesize Strategic Development and Performance Goals into a Coherent Presentation
     - Present Your Strategic Development and Performance Plan for Feedback
